Well, IMHO, for all SD area Indian Casinos, I prefer Pechanga, but that is a little further north from San Diego. Sycuan is pretty good from what I have heard, havent played poker there. If you just want poker, Oceans 11 card room in Oceanside has the most tables, and best games in SD county.

I think that the major indian casinos are all the same. Oceans 11 is 21+ so keep that in mind if you're underage. I think it's safe to say that Barona is the nicest casino. But as far as the games go, i'm pretty sure they'll all have the same rake which is pretty steep. $3/hand that goes to a flop at 3/6 pretty much kills any potential for long term profit. I have only played bigger than that a couple times (4/8 and 8/16 at viejas) but i dont remember what the rakes were. Also, keep in mind that there are card rooms all around, but i've never been.
